Shari Vedovato a 3D graphics designer has created a unique camera system that is capable of providing your robot projects with a set of robot eyes called RoboSnap.
The RoboSnap robotic eyes are capable of distinguishing objects based on their colour, size and shape and can easily be added to a wide variety of projects and applications.
Watch the video below to learn more about RoboSnap that supports LEGO mindstorm based robotic platforms as well as being used with the Raspberry Pi mini PC.
“The RoboSnap camera provides vision for your robot. RoboSnap distinguishes colored objects, the approximate size and shape of the objects, and takes low resolution images so you can see what RoboSnap sees. RoboSnap provides support for several programming languages that are easy to use for kids and also supports more advanced projects for adults.
Check out all our APIs (Snap, Scratch, Python and C) and examples on our Wiki for more details. Watch how we programmed our robot to play the xylophone, chase a spider and more! RoboSnap works with the LEGO Mindstorms EV3 as well as the Raspberry Pi + the BrickPi.”
